What is Holistic Healing?

Holistic healing involves treating the complete individual instead of simply the signs of addiction. At Nasha Mukti Kendras in Ghaziabad, holistic strategies are integrated with conventional remedies to provide a extra balanced and well-rounded method. This consists of a mixture of physical cleansing, psychological healing procedures, and wellness sports that assist individuals heal on all tiers.

Key Holistic Therapies Used in Ghaziabad’s Nasha Mukti Kendras

  • Yoga and Meditation: Yoga and meditation are central to holistic healing approaches in addiction treatment. These practices help individuals regain physical strength, improve mental clarity, and reduce stress. Meditation, in particular, enhances mindfulness, allowing individuals to be more aware of their thoughts and emotions, which helps them manage triggers and cravings more effectively.
  • Nutritional Therapy: Addiction can take a toll on the body, often leading to poor health. Nasha Mukti Kendras incorporate nutritional therapy to restore the body’s natural balance, ensuring that patients receive the nutrients they need to heal physically. A well-balanced diet plays a crucial role in the recovery process by boosting energy levels and improving mental focus.
  • Art and Music Therapy: Creative therapies like art and music provide a constructive outlet for patients to express their feelings. These therapies help individuals process emotions, reduce anxiety, and develop healthier coping mechanisms.
  • Spiritual Counseling: For many, addiction recovery involves a spiritual journey. Spiritual counseling and practices like mindfulness and gratitude help patients find inner peace and purpose, which aids in long-term sobriety.
